The New York Stock Exchange
Composite Index (NYA) stands as one of the fundamental pillars for analyzing
global macroeconomic health. Unlike other narrower indicators, this index
tracks performance of all common stocks listed on the New York Stock Exchange,
comprising more than 1,800 companies representing a vast and diverse market
capitalization. Its composition is not limited to US companies, but includes a
significant proportion of American Depositary Receipts (ADRs) from
international corporations, real estate investment trusts (REITs), and tracked
stocks, making it a barometer of global industrial, financial, and
technological activity.

In the practice of financial
economics, studying the NYSE Composite allows one to grasp "market
breadth," a concept that describes how many individual stocks are actually
participating in an upward or downward trend. While indices like the S&P
500 can be heavily influenced by a small group of mega-cap technology
companies—such as the so-called "Magnificent Seven"—the NYSE
Composite offers a more democratized and balanced view of the real economy.
Analyzing this index is therefore essential to diagnose whether market growth
is sustainable or the result of excessive concentration in specific sectors
that could be vulnerable to bubbles or sharp rotations.

One of the most revealing aspects of the research is
the comparison between measures of central tendency: the mean, the median, and
the mode. In an ideal normal distribution, these three values would be
identical, creating the perfect symmetry of the Gaussian bell curve. However, the NYSE data shows a "skew" or bias
that has critical implications for investors.
In the long-term analysis, the bias is positive
(0.5220). This indicates that the tail of the distribution extends to the
right, suggesting that, although most returns are moderate, there have been
periods of exceptionally high gains that pull the mean upward. Mathematically,
in this scenario, mean > median > mode. This type of distribution is
usually well-received by long-term investors, as it indicates a potential for
capital appreciation that outweighs the frequency of downturns.
Conversely, in the short-term analysis, the bias has
become strongly negative (-0.9144). This is an econometric red flag. A negative
bias means that the distribution has a long tail to the left; In other words,
there is a higher probability of experiencing frequent small gains, but with a
latent risk of severe and sudden losses. In this configuration, the mode >
median > mean. This phenomenon is typical of markets that are
"overbought" or in advanced stages of a bull market, where investor
complacency masks tail risk.
The importance of this diagnosis lies in the fact
that investment decisions are often mistakenly based on the average (mean). If
an investor assumes that returns will follow the mean in a negatively biased
environment, they will be systematically underestimating the severity of
potential losses downturns, which can lead to inadequate asset allocation and
excessive exposure to market risk.
Kurtosis is the statistical measure that describes
the "peakedness" of the distribution and the heaviness of its tails
compared to a normal distribution (where kurtosis equals 3, or excess kurtosis
equals 0). In the NYSE Composite analysis, the kurtosis values are negative
in both the long term (-0.5301) and the short term (-0.3571), defining a
platykurtic distribution.
A platykurtic distribution is characterized by having
thinner tails and a flatter peak than a normal distribution. In financial
terms, this suggests that extreme values (both very high gains and very low
losses) are less frequent than the normal model would predict. At first glance,
this might seem positive for reducing investment risk, as there is a lower
probability of catastrophic downturns. However, in the context of the NYSE,
persistent negative kurtosis can also indicate that the index has been trading
within relatively controlled ranges, and any shift towards a leptokurtic
distribution (heavy tails) would represent a volatility shock for which the
market might not be prepared.
The study of kurtosis is fundamental for fund
managers who use Value at Risk (VaR) to calculate capital at risk. If the
distribution were leptokurtic (kurtosis > 3), the investor would have to
prepare for a high probability of extreme events ("fat tails"). Since
it was platykurtic in the periods studied, it is confirmed that the market has
maintained relative stability within its ranges Trends, although the short-term
negative bias suggests that this stability could be fragile.

The interpretation of these statistical data cannot
be done in isolation from the macroeconomic factors that dominate the scenario
at the end of 2025. The US Federal Reserve (Fed) ended the year with a
25-basis-point interest rate cut in December, bringing the benchmark rate to a
range of 3.5% to 3.75%. This decision was made against a backdrop of mixed
signals: while inflation remains high (close to 3%, above the 2% target), the
labor market has shown signs of cooling, with the unemployment rate gradually rising
to 4.4%.
Fed Chairman Jerome Powell has indicated that there
are bilateral risks to the institution's mandate, persistent inflation, and
potentially excessive weakness in employment. For the NYSE Composite, this
"lower, but not low, interest rate" environment is a double-edged
sword. On the one hand, cheaper credit supports the valuations of the
industrial and financial companies that make up the index. On the other hand,
if inflation remains sticky due to external factors such as trade tariffs or
energy supply constraints, the Fed could be forced to pause rate cuts in 2026,
which would disappoint a market that has already priced in multiple rate
reductions.
Projections for 2026 suggest that the US economy will
grow at a moderate pace of 2.3%, slightly above the historical average.
However, political instability and the impact of tariffs on consumer goods
prices remain clouds on the horizon that could alter the index's trajectory.

Moving averages act as smoothers of market noise,
allowing us to identify the predominant direction of capital flow. In the
analyzed asset, we observe a phenomenon of perfect alignment: both the simple
moving averages (SMA) and the exponential moving averages (EMA) in all time
horizons (5, 10, 20, 50, 100, and 200 periods) are in a buy position. This
behavior is indicative of a secular upward trend that has managed to
consistently remain above its dynamic support levels. The 5-period moving
average (MA5), located at 22,132.5 (Simple) and 22,141.3 (Exponential), is very
close to the opening price of 22,229.1. The EMA's superiority over the SMA in
this period suggests that the price acceleration in recent sessions is stronger
than the immediate historical average, confirming aggressive momentum.
The convergence in the MA10 (22,010.3) and MA20
(21,905.1) area establishes a fundamental liquidity "cushion." In
technical terms, as long as the price remains above the MA20, the short-term
trend is considered intact, and any pullback to these levels is interpreted by
trading algorithms as a buying opportunity in a healthy correction.
The analysis of the MA200, which stands at 20,555.6
(Simple) and 20,814.5 (Exponential), reveals the magnitude of the current
advance.
The asset is trading significantly above its 200-day
moving average, which is the technical definition of a bull market. However,
such a pronounced deviation from the 200-day moving average often triggers
alarms about a possible mean reversion. In econometrics, this phenomenon is
studied as the distance to the trend, where excessive extension increases the
probability of a technical correction to close the gap between the spot price
and its structural average value.
Technical indicators show a "Strong Buy,"
but the internal distribution of signals (8 buy, 4 overbought) is where the
subtlety of the risk analysis lies. Overbought is not an immediate sell signal,
but rather a warning that buying pressure has reached levels that have
historically preceded a pause or pullback.
The RSI(14) is currently at 64,705. This level is
particularly interesting because, although it indicates strong upward pressure,
it is still below the 70 threshold that formally marks extreme overbought
conditions. Within this range, the asset has what analysts call "room to
run." The RSI calculation, based on the relationship between average gains
and losses, suggests that the trend is healthy:
RSI=100−[1+average loss/average gain100]
Since the value is above 50 but below 70, the RSI
confirms that buyers have complete control of the market, without yet reaching
the point of irrational exuberance that typically marks levels above 80.
Unlike the RSI, the Stochastic Oscillator (9.6) at
98.541 and the Williams %R at -0.088 are at maximum saturation levels. The
Williams %R measures the closing price relative to the highest high of the last
14 periods. A value of -0.088 indicates that the asset is closing practically
at its recent all-time high.
Meanwhile, the StochRSI at 100 is a sign that the RSI
itself is at the upper end of its range. When the StochRSI remains at 100 for
several sessions in conjunction with a strong ADX, a "stuck to the
top" phenomenon occurs, where the asset continues to rise despite being
technically overbought. This is
common in large-scale impulsive moves, such as the one observed with the 14.79%
year-to-date change. The Average Directional Index (ADX) at 31,606 is key to
understanding why overbought conditions haven't halted the advance. An ADX above 25 indicates a strong trend, and a value
above 30 suggests that this trend is fully established. As long as the ADX is
high and rising, overbought indicators can be disregarded as sell signals,
since the trend's momentum outweighs the need for an immediate technical
correction.
The MACD (12,26) with a value of 156.8 reinforces
this thesis. As a trend-following indicator that shows the relationship between
two moving averages, its positive and elevated value confirms that the upward
momentum continues to expand. The fact that there are no neutral or sell
signals on the Investing.com indicator panel underscores a one-way market.

For daily trading and identifying price targets,
pivot points offer a mathematically calculated map of resistance and support
levels. The opening price (22,229.1) is located just above the classic pivot
point of 22,212.1, giving buyers an immediate technical advantage at the start
of the trading day.
Analysis of different methods reveals price
convergence zones. The R1 level (Resistance 1) in the classic model is located
at 22,274.3, very close to the 52-week high (22,257.3). Breaking through this
zone would confirm a new bullish breakout, invalidating any thesis of an
immediate reversal.
On the other hand, Camarilla levels are crucial for
understanding intraday volatility. Camarilla's R3 level is at 22.239, a point
that often acts as a magnet for profit-taking in overextended markets. Given
that the opening price is very close to this level, the probability of
observing active resistance at the open is high.
The Average True Range (ATR) indicator, with a value
of 178.4436, is interpreted as a sign of "lower volatility" relative
to the asset's absolute price. Contained volatility in a bull market is
usually a sign of professional accumulation and a sustainable trend. However,
when prices are at the 99.5th percentile of their distribution, low volatility
can be the "calm before the storm," where a sudden change in
sentiment could trigger an expansion of price ranges (an increase in the ATR)
followed by a sharp drop.
The Bull/Bear Power (13) at 464.1443 and the ROC at
2.001 confirm that buying pressure far exceeds selling pressure at the present
time. The ROC (Rate of Change) measures the
percentage speed of price movement:
ROC
= (Price n periods ago / Current Price) × 100
A
positive and increasing ROC indicates that price acceleration is increasing,
which is typical of the final stages of a parabolic movement. This aligns with
the observation that 8 of the 12 indicators induce buying, but the lack of
neutrality suggests that the market is in a state of extreme "bullish
polarization."
